PARIS (AP) — French actor Gérard Depardieu is facing accusations of sexual assault as his trial commences in Paris.The proceedings mark a significant moment in France’s ongoing reckoning wiht sexual misconduct in the post-#MeToo era.
The Accusations Against Depardieu
Depardieu, 76, stands accused of sexually assaulting two women during the filming of “Les Volets Verts” (“The Green Shutters”) in 2021. The alleged incidents involve a 54-year-old set dresser and a 34-year-old assistant, according to court documents.
Potential penalties
if convicted on both counts, Depardieu could face a maximum sentence of five years in prison and a fine of 75,000 euros, according to French law.
Trial as a Cultural Reckoning
The trial is not just a legal proceeding but also a reflection of broader societal discussions about power, consent, and accountability within the French film industry and beyond. The outcome could set a precedent for how similar cases are handled in the future.
